a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orKoen Kooi <koen.kooi@linaro.org>2017-03-01 10:57:48 +0100
committerKoen Kooi <koen.kooi@linaro.org>2017-03-01 10:57:48 +0100
commit67974e96f93bad089771e1e34441266b78390722 (patch)
tree3a8a1c9a9e21f4abafdce2ddaeb0ea7ac8ca8123
parent578578c3c360eea0d253b9bf2766ed806dc4291d (diff)
external-linaro-toolchain: fix packaging for 6.3-2017.02
Change-Id: Idfc1d16242b018fe53b01bec64a9f19063befb54 Signed-off-by: Koen Kooi <koen.kooi@linaro.org>
-rw-r--r--meta-linaro-toolchain/recipes-devtools/external-linaro-toolchain/external-linaro-toolchain.bb10
1 files changed, 9 insertions, 1 deletions
diff --git a/meta-linaro-toolchain/recipes-devtools/external-linaro-toolchain/external-linaro-toolchain.bb b/meta-linaro-toolchain/recipes-devtools/external-linaro-toolchain/external-linaro-toolchain.bb
index 1828d06a..9f0f7434 100644
--- a/meta-linaro-toolchain/recipes-devtools/external-linaro-toolchain/external-linaro-toolchain.bb
+++ b/meta-linaro-toolchain/recipes-devtools/external-linaro-toolchain/external-linaro-toolchain.bb
@@ -209,6 +209,10 @@ do_install() {
sed -i -e "s# /usr/lib/libpthread.so.0# /lib/libpthread.so.0#g" ${D}${base_libdir}/libpthread.so
fi
fi
+
+ # Remove if empty
+ rmdir ${D}${bindir} || true
+ rmdir ${D}${sbindir} || true
}
# PACKAGES is split up according to the 'source' recipes/includes in OE-core
@@ -383,6 +387,7 @@ FILES_libasan = "${base_libdir}/libasan.so.*"
FILES_libasan-dev = "\
${base_libdir}/libasan.so \
${base_libdir}/libasan.la \
+ ${base_libdir}/libsanitizer.spec \
"
FILES_libasan-staticdev = "${base_libdir}/libasan.a"
@@ -470,6 +475,8 @@ FILES_${PN} += "\
${base_libdir}/libpcprofile.so \
"
+FILES_${PN}-dbg += "${base_libdir}/debug"
+
FILES_libstdc++ = "${base_libdir}/libstdc++.so.*"
FILES_libstdc++-dev = "\
${includedir}/c++/ \
@@ -493,7 +500,8 @@ FILES_libssp-staticdev = " \
FILES_libgfortran = "${base_libdir}/libgfortran.so.*"
FILES_libgfortran-dev = " \
- ${base_libdir}/libgfortran.so"
+ ${base_libdir}/libgfortran.so \
+ ${base_libdir}/libgfortran.spec"
FILES_libgfortran-staticdev = " \
${base_libdir}/libgfortran.a \
${base_libdir}/libgfortranbegin.a"